About

Dr. Jean Hagen practices Child & Adolescent Psychiatry in Middletown, CT. Dr. Hagen evaluates patients throughout childhood and adolescence using many different procedures, in order to determine what treatments must be carried out in order to properly assess their symptoms. Child & Adolescent Psychiatrists are trained and certified to administer psychotherapy, medication, and many other means of treatment. Dr. Hagen seeks to improve each patients quality of life.
